Police were called to a house in Ratzeburg, Schleswig-Holstein after a racoon had barricaded itself in a bedroom using clothes from the wardrobe.

Police called to racoon emergency in Schleswig-Holstein

Police in the district of Harzogtum Lauenburg, east of Hamburg in Schleswig-Holstein, were called to a house when a wild racoon barricaded itself in a bedroom, from which strange noises could be heard.

When police arrived they found that the panicked animal had removed piles of clothes from a wardrobe and used the clothes to barricade the door in the bedroom.

Police unclear on how animal entered the house

In their statement, Ratzeburg police said that it was still unclear as to how the racoon had ended up in the bedroom.

According to the report, a hunter was called to the scene and helped remove the worried animal from the house. Posting on Facebook later, the police confirmed that the animal had died shortly after.
